Popular Destinations for a Nairobi Safari Tour
Several incredible destinations are easily accessible from Nairobi, each offering a unique safari experience. Here are some of the most popular choices for a Nairobi safari tour:
- Nairobi National Park: A unique park located right on the edge of the city, offering incredible wildlife viewing opportunities against the backdrop of Nairobi’s skyline.
- Masai Mara National Reserve: Famous for the Great Migration, the Masai Mara is home to an abundance of wildlife, including lions, elephants, giraffes, and zebras.
- Amboseli National Park: Known for its stunning views of Mount Kilimanjaro, Amboseli offers excellent opportunities to see elephants, lions, and other iconic African animals.
- Lake Nakuru National Park: A birdwatcher’s paradise, Lake Nakuru is famous for its large flocks of flamingos, as well as rhinos, lions, and other wildlife.
- Tsavo National Park (East & West): One of the largest national parks in Kenya, Tsavo offers a vast and diverse landscape, with opportunities to see elephants, lions, leopards, and other wildlife.
Choosing the right destination for your Nairobi safari tour depends on your interests and the type of wildlife you want to see. Consider the time of year, as this can affect wildlife viewing opportunities.
Nairobi National Park: A City Safari Experience
Nairobi National Park is a truly unique destination. Where else can you see lions and giraffes with skyscrapers in the background? This park is a fantastic option for a day trip from Nairobi, offering a convenient and accessible safari experience. Despite its proximity to the city, Nairobi National Park is home to a surprising variety of wildlife, including lions, leopards, rhinos, giraffes, zebras, and a wide range of bird species. A Nairobi safari tour to this park is perfect for those who are short on time or want a quick and easy wildlife fix.

What to Expect on a Nairobi Safari Tour
A typical Nairobi safari tour involves early morning and late afternoon game drives, when animals are most active. You’ll be driven in a comfortable safari vehicle, usually a 4×4, with a knowledgeable guide who will help you spot wildlife and provide information about their behavior and habitat. You can expect to see a wide variety of animals, depending on the park you visit, including lions, elephants, giraffes, zebras, rhinos, and a multitude of bird species. Be prepared for some bumpy roads and dusty conditions, but the incredible wildlife encounters will more than make up for it.

Cultural Immersion: Enhancing Your Nairobi Safari Tour
A Nairobi safari tour offers a unique opportunity to immerse yourself in Kenyan culture. Visit a Maasai village to learn about their traditional way of life, their customs, and their beliefs. Participate in a traditional dance or ceremony. Sample local cuisine, such as ugali (a staple made from maize flour) and nyama choma (grilled meat). Visit local markets to browse handicrafts and souvenirs. By engaging with local communities, you can gain a deeper understanding of Kenyan culture and create lasting memories. Remember to be respectful of local customs and traditions.
